The Phoenix az backdrop: what makes our electric job different

Heat and downpour period both continue electric systems in Phoenix metro. High ambient temperature levels need correct conductor sizing and derating. The incorrect scale or insulation kind may pass a spring examination, then run too hot by August. Attic runs of NM cord that were acceptable in milder climates will suffer right here otherwise effectively shielded, routed, and sized. In remodels, I favor THHN in avenue for attic room spans, not since it is elegant, however because it is resilient and helps you sleep in the evening when the air conditioner kicks on and the roofing system radiates heat.

Storms present their very own threats. Lightning does not require a direct strike to secure a home's electronic devices. Induced surges from close-by strikes or utility switching events travel in on the service conductors. You can tell a Phoenix summertime by the number of garage door openers and air conditioning boards we change in Arcadia and Ahwatukee after a rise. A properly installed whole home rise guard at the panel does not remove danger, yet it substantially cuts losses.

Local construction details matter also. Stucco outsides can conceal inadequate penetrations and make meter major substitutes messy if the service provider does not prepare for patching and paint. Block wall surfaces, limited side backyards, and HOA standards can impact devices positioning. Area age is a clue: 1960s to 1980s homes in some cases have light weight aluminum branch circuits, ungrounded electrical outlets, or panels from brands with recognized concerns. I still find Federal Pacific and Zinsco panels in Central Phoenix. They may appear penalty up until you get rid of the deadfront and see warm staining or breakers that do not dependably journey. An excellent Phoenix az electrician understands these patterns and addresses them without drama.

Finally, energies established the stage. SRP and APS each have their procedures and demands for solution upgrades, meter movings, and separate reconnects. A residential electrician in Phoenix must recognize which energy offers your address, just how to schedule meter pulls, and exactly how to collaborate examinations so your power is off for hours, not days.

Licenses, insurance coverage, and the Registrar of Contractors

In Arizona, electrical specialists are certified by the Arizona Registrar of Contractors. For residential work, search for a CR-11 or similar classification that covers electrical work in residences. Do not accept an obscure assurance that the business is licensed. Request the ROC number and run a quick search on the ROC website to validate status, bond, and any issues. A certified electrician in Phoenix metro ought to bring general liability insurance policy and employees' compensation if they have employees. This safeguards you if a ladder slides or a fire arises from a faulty part.

Permits are not optional when they are called for. Panel adjustments, solution upgrades, brand-new circuits oftentimes, and major remodels require permits from the City of Phoenix or your regional territory. A local electrician in Phoenix az that attempts to skip the license to conserve time is refraining from doing you a favor. The permit activates an inspection that catches problems early and keeps you aligned with the present NEC version adopted by the city, plus any kind of local changes. Code editions alter with time, so during the quote, ask which NEC edition applies to your project. A pro will certainly understand or will validate with the building department.

Site check out: what a detailed analysis looks like

Competent electrical services in Phoenix metro start before devices come out. The most effective website visits include a few predictable relocations. The electrician will open the panel and look for warmth signs on bus bars, verify grounding and bonding, and inspect breaker brand names against the panel model. If aluminum conductors are present, they should review discontinuations and anti-oxidant usage. In local electrician in Phoenix older homes, they will certainly test outlet grounding and determine any multi wire branch circuits that require take care of connections or double post breakers.

Attic examination matters, particularly for hefty lots like EV battery chargers or kitchen remodels. The professional must consider route alternatives that do not sit conductors on hot roofing system outdoor decking. If they propose surface area raceways in a garage, they ought to explain the visual appeals and code clearances, not simply cost. Outdoor gear requires proper NEMA ratings and sun direct exposure considerations, consisting of UV resistant conduit and weatherproof units that do not come to be water catches throughout gale rains.

Load calculations should not be an enigma. For service upgrades or brand-new huge lots, your Phoenix az electrician ought to carry out a dwelling system load calculation per NEC Short article 220. They might not show every line product, yet they need to explain the headroom in amperage after including your EV charger or hot tub. If they delicately assure that your existing 100 amp service can take care of every little thing without numbers, be wary.

Estimating, extent, and what need to remain in writing

A major price quote reads like a strategy. It will detail range, materials, exclusions, allow prices, and scheduling notes. As an example, a solution upgrade quote in Phoenix az may define a 200 amp meter main combination, moving to fulfill functioning clearance, new grounding electrode conductors to the UFER or ground poles, substitute of rigid channel up the solution pole, and whole home rise protection. It ought to mention whether stucco patching and paint are included, and the expected energy sychronisation steps.

Pricing in Phoenix for usual tasks falls in recognizable arrays, though specifics depend on website problems and products. An uncomplicated EV battery charger circuit in a garage might land around 600 to 1,500 when the panel neighbors and has ability. A major panel change can range from 2,500 to 6,500 depending on brand name, moving, meter main vs panel only, and stucco job. Light weight aluminum pigtailing with proper adapters may run 50 to 85 per gadget, often much more if access is limited. An entire home surge protector commonly sits in the 250 to 800 range mounted. Solution call charges often run 79 to 150, with per hour rates for certified electricians around 95 to 160. If your quote rests well outside these bands, ask why. There are great factors to be higher, like lengthy conductor runs or stonework coring, but you should listen to the reasoning.

Always ask for that modifications trigger written adjustment orders. Way too many disputes originate from verbal agreements forgotten under anxiety when a home is down throughout an utility disconnect.

Safety details that divide careful work from quick work

It is very easy to state work is risk-free. It is more challenging to reveal it. In the field, right here are the methods that have a tendency to track with less call backs and a more powerful install.

    Proper torqueing of lugs with an adjusted wrench and a recorded log in the panel cover. Respecting tools clearances so the following tech can service equipment without acrobatics. That 30 inch width and 36 inch depth clearance in front of panels is not a suggestion. Attic derating calculated honestly, not wishfully. Phoenix summers are unrelenting on conductor temperature level ratings, specifically when bundled. Correct AFCI and GFCI protection, consisting of double function breakers where required in older homes. Think laundry, bathrooms, cooking areas, garages, and exterior circuits. Clear labeling. It seems simple, however when a storm knocks out half a residence, exact labels speed up risk-free troubleshooting.

Many of us include thermal imaging throughout panel inspections. An IR scan can find loose discontinuations or overloaded circuits when the home is under typical tons. It is not a replacement for torque, however it is a superb second collection of eyes.

Common Phoenix projects, from immediate to aspirational

Storm surges and partial failures control emergency phone calls. The pattern knows. A client in North Central loses the fridge and half the lights after a July strike. We arrive to locate a failed neutral connection at a weather-beaten meter major, a browned lug, and no entire home rise defense. Stabilize, work with a meter pull with SRP, replace the endangered equipment, add surge security, and label circuits while the cover is off. That home rides out the next storm with a couple of beeps from a UPS, absolutely nothing more.

Panel replacements stay a constant component of property electrical solutions Phoenix wide, particularly after home sales activate evaluations. Lots of home owners utilize the opportunity to add ability for a future heat pump, induction range, or EV battery charger. I usually recommend a meter primary mix upgrade with room for a solar ready design if the roof covering and HOA regulations might permit a system later. Running empty avenue throughout a remodel is affordable insurance for future needs.

EV charging has actually ended up being a weekly install, and it is hardly ever as easy as slapping in a 50 amp breaker. The ideal method considers billing habits, time of usage rates from APS or SRP, and whether tons administration devices are a much better fit than a service upgrade. In homes with 100 amp services, a wise load sharing system often avoids a costly meter primary adjustment, at the very least until the following major device upgrade.

Older homes with light weight aluminum branch circuits require nuanced handling. Appropriate pigtailing with provided adapters at tools boosts safety, yet it is not the same as a full rewire. If budget allows and walls are open for a remodel, rewiring is ideal. Otherwise, targeted pigtailing of high use circuits, panel updates, and robust GFCI and AFCI protection provide purposeful risk reduction.

Outdoor living spaces are one more Phoenix metro specific theme. Pools, pergolas with followers and illumination, and exterior cooking areas all require the best wiring techniques and weather condition resistant devices. I have seen too many electrical outlets wear away behind bbq islands since the contractor utilized interior boxes. The proper components set you back somewhat more and ins 2015 longer.
